This Is The Song In Flamin' Hot's Super Bowl 2022 Commercial

Frito-Lay is entering the Super Bowl commercial game this year with a lot more heat. For the first time ever, the Flamin' Hot flavor variety is getting the spotlight, per People. Most are familiar with Flamin' Hot Cheetos and the signature neon-red dust that stains fingers after every snack, but now folks can enjoy — or loathe — the flavor on more products than ever before.

According to Eater, Frito-Lay has greatly expanded the Flamin' Hot line to Doritos, Funyuns, Lay's potato chips, Lay's Kettle Cooked chips, Ruffles, Smartfood popcorn, and, horrifyingly enough, Mountain Dew. With a huge expansion in snack varieties, the Super Bowl is a perfect stage to get the word out, especially when you have star power in the mix.

Getting a jump on promotion in mid-January, Frito-Lay teased Megan Thee Stallion and Charlie Puth for their Super Bowl promo in clips posted to the Cheetos and Doritos YouTube pages. They hinted at the artists being paired with a variety of wild animals, and now, we can check out the spot early. In the name of Flamin' Hot flavor, Megan and Puth are covering a late '80s classic and snacking with some pals.

Frito Lay is pushing Cheetos and Doritos real good

In a surprise to fans who caught the teasers leading up to the Frito-Lay Flamin' Hot Super Bowl commercial (seen above), Megan Thee Stallion and Charlie Puth are not physically on screen. Instead, they voice a songbird and beatboxing fox alongside animal friends contributing to rhythmic huffing and puffing, thanks to the spicy Flamin' Hot Crunchy Cheetos and Flamin' Hot Cool Ranch Doritos they are snacking on in the jungle. A sloth, deer, and bear get the beat started, wincing from the flavor before going back for more bites, and as more animals come together to join in on the feast, the tune builds to Salt-N-Pepa's iconic hit, "Push It."

Megan was happy with the song choice, speaking more about it in behind-the-scenes footage (via People). "Salt-N-Pepa are just the OGs. They are female rap, female empowerment, everything I think I am," she said. "Putting the song in the ad is only right because it's everything women are standing for, especially right now."

Puth told Forbes he was excited to collaborate with Megan, having never met her before. "I'm a huge fan of hers and it's super-impressive she's able to graduate from college and be a pop superstar at the same time," he said. As for what team he's rooting for, Puth admitted he was clueless. "I just found out the Rams are playing," he said. "I have Super Bowl commercial ... and I can't wait to see the halftime show." Fan support has inspired the Flamin' Hot invasion

The release of Flamin' Hot Cheetos came in the early '90s, but by the aughts, the vending machine staple was a cult classic. Since then, the rise in popularity has no end in sight as consumers are now sampling the many varieties under the Flamin' Hot umbrella.
